Ticking After Engine Warms Up

I have a 1992 Mercury Grand Marquis 4.6 SOHC, that is ticking after it warms up. There is no other symptoms. The ticking is coming from the top passenger side of the engine, mainly from the injectors. Using a stethoscope the sound is loudest right on each injector. The ticking is also in sync with the injectors. The drivers side also ticks but nowhere near as loud as the passenger side. I know that injectors do tick slightly but this ticking can be heard 30 feet away from the car with the hood down. Do I have bad injectors or is there something I'm missing? As I said, when the car is cold you don't hear any ticking.

I did receive a answer from another forum I'm on. This is from a ford technician.

FUEL INJECTORS (DEPOSIT RESISTANT): IDENTIFICATION TECHNICAL SERVICE BULLETIN Reference Number(s): 93-15-7, Date of Issue: July 21, 1993 Superceded Bulletin(s): 93-7-5, Date of Issue: March 31, 1993, 90-23-7, Date of Issue: November 7, 1990 Related Ref Number(s): 90-23-7, 93-15-7, 93-7-5 ARTICLE BEGINNING FUEL INJECTORS - DEPOSIT RESISTANT TYPE IDENTIFICATION INFORMATION Model(s): Ford: 1990-93 Taurus, Tempo 1991-92 Probe 1991-93 Crown Victoria, Mustang, Thunderbird 1992-93 Escort Lincoln-Mercury: 1990-93 Continental, Sable, Topaz 1991-92 Mark VII 1991-93 Cougar, Grand Marquis, Town Car 1992-93 Tracer Light Truck: 1990-93 Bronco, Econoline, F-150-350 Series 1992-93 Aerostar, Ranger 1993 Explorer Medium/Heavy Truck: 1991-93 F-600, F-700 Bulletin No.: 93-15-7 Date: July 21, 1993 93-7-5 dated March 31, 1993 90-23-7 dated November 7, 1990 NOTE: This bulletin supersedes the following Technical Service Bulletins: Page 1 of 3 FUEL INJECTORS (DEPOSIT RESISTANT): IDENTIFICATION -1992 Ford Crown V...ISSUE Charts have now been developed to assist in identifying vehicle applications that contain Deposit Resistant Injectors (DRI's). ACTION Deposit Resistant Injectors on 1990-1992 vehicle application can be identified by the color of the fuel injector body. DRI part numbers (-9F593-) begin with "F" with the exception of the 4.0L engine applications. Refer to Fig. 1 . All 1993 model year applications contain DRI's with exception of the 4.0L Aerostar. WARRANTY INFORMATION WARRANTY STATUS: Information Only. OASIS CODES: 404000
NOTE: Cleaning of Deposit Resistant Injectors (DRI's) is not reimbursable under warranty. NOTE: Cleaning is still allowed on 1993 4.0L Aerostar.

May need to replace the loud ones!
